什么是GitFriend
GitFriend是一款基于React、TypeScript和AI技术打造的智能GitHub辅助工具,旨在为开发者提供更高效、便捷的代码协作体验。它通过创新的技术组合,简化了日常的Git操作流程,帮助用户提升开发效率。
GitFriend的核心功能
- 智能问答系统: 内置先进的AI聊天模块,能够快速响应与Git和GitHub相关的技术问题,为用户提供实时的技术支持。
- 自动化文档生成: 基于用户的项目信息自动生成高度定制化的README文件,帮助开发者节省文档编写时间,提升项目的专业性。
- Gitmoji集成: 提供丰富的表情符号资源库,助力用户更生动地记录代码提交内容,让开发过程更加有趣和直观。
- 便捷登录服务: 支持通过Google账号快速登录,确保用户数据安全的同时简化身份验证流程。
GitFriend的技术架构
- 前端实现:
- React框架: 采用React进行界面开发,提供高效的组件化开发体验,确保交互流畅。
- TypeScript: 使用TypeScript编写代码,提升代码的可维护性和可靠性。
- TailwindCSS: 通过TailwindCSS实现响应式设计,打造现代感十足的用户界面。
- 后端与服务:
- Next.js框架: 基于Next.js进行服务器端渲染,提升应用性能和SEO效果。
- Firebase服务: 提供用户身份验证和数据存储解决方案,构建安全可靠的后端系统。
- Octokit库: 通过Octokit与GitHub API无缝对接,实现代码仓库的高效管理。
- AI技术整合: 携手Groq提供强大的自然语言处理能力,让工具能够准确理解用户需求并给出专业解答。
获取GitFriend
GitFriend的应用场景
- 开源项目: 自动生成专业的README文件,吸引更多潜在贡献者加入。
- 团队协作: 统一代码提交规范,提升团队成员间的协作效率。
- 新手指导: 提供详尽的Git/GitHub操作指南,帮助编程新手快速上手。
- 文档管理: 简化项目文档维护工作,确保技术资料的一致性和准确性。
- 个人开发: 优化个人代码流程,让用户能够更专注地进行技术创新。

© 版权声明
文章版权归作者所有,未经允许请勿转载。